Robert "Bob" Alan Shirlaw (born 9 April 1943) is an Australian rower who competed in the 1964 Summer Olympics and in the 1968 Summer Olympics.
He was born in Sydney and his senior rowing was with the Mosman Rowing Club.
In 1964 he was a crew member of the Australian boat which finished ninth in the coxless pairs event.
Four years later he won the silver medal in the bow seat of the Australian boat in the eights competition at the Mexico Olympics.
